Fundraiser rakes in thousands of dollars for car crash victims' families

Written by  Megan Lello, witf Reporter and Producer

(New Oxford) -- A fundraiser for the five Adams County teenagers killed in a car crash Monday has brought in thousands of dollars. Hundreds of patrons flocked to the McDonald's restaurant at Cross Keys outside of New Oxford yesterday to help raise more than $14,000 for the victims' families. Restaurant owner Emmett Patterson says patrons traveled from around the midstate to contribute. "The community really rose the occasion, " he says. "It was more than just New Oxford. It was people from Gettysburg, Biglerville, Hanover, and Spring Grove. The whole community just came out in droves to support these families." Proceeds from all sales made between 5 and 9pm yesterday were donated to the students' families. Four of the five New Oxford High School students will be laid to rest today. The funerals for 17-year-old Oscar Banda, 15-year-old Chelsea McFalls, and 16-year olds Anthony Campos and Diego Aguilar are scheduled for today. Sixteen-year-old Casey Sheridan's funeral is set for tomorrow.
